Incident Narrative
AT 10:26 ON 10/22/2015 AN ENTERPRISE TECHNICIAN WAS PROVING A METER WHEN THE O-RING PART OF THE PROVER COUPLING FAILED. APPROXIMATELY 0.5 BARRELS OF Y-GRADE WERE RELEASED PRIOR TO THE TECHNICIAN CLOSING THE VALVE. THE O-RING WAS REPLACED AND THE METER WAS PROVED SUCCESSFULLY.
